People ask me why I draw. Drawing is a great state to be in. You can absorb any image and turn it into a deliberate, drawn thought. The drawn thought can express your perception much clearer than words. Adding slight exagerations and flights of fancy in drawings brings viewers closer to your interpretation of an event or object. The results are not always beautiful, but they represent my genuine views.
